Design And Control System Of Permanent Magnet Direct Drive Motor For Tape Conveyor

Existing large mechanical equipment such as belt conveyor drive mode mainly for asynchronous motor used with hydraulic coupling and reducer,however,this type of transmission will result in a very large mechanical loss.In recent years,rare earth permanent magnet made great progress,cheap and excellent performance quickly achieved the trust of manufacturers,High efficiency makes the PMSM replace the traditional electro-magnetic motor.PMSM can be made multipolar,PMSM direct-drive replace the traditional asynchronous motor and reducer,hydraulic coupler used by more and more attention.this article use direct drive tape conveyer can achieve the goal of high efficiency and energy saving.First introduced the meaning of tape conveyor direct drive,expounds the existing driving mode and development trend.Mathematical modeling of the existing driving methods,then introduction permanent magnet material in detail and select the appropriate permanent magnet.Using a new stator winding sort structure,continuous winding,no stacking,not only convenient winding,and the end of the winding is shorter,can significantly reduce the amount of copper and copper consumption,high efficiency The This way the winding is very easy to make more poles,due to the larger number of poles,the lower the speed,the motor output torque is also larger.And then the low speed high torque PMSM main dimensions and electromagnetic load selected,,the other size and magnetic circuit parameters calculation and optimization in detail,through the module of motor electromagnetic parameters are calculated in detail,draw motor steady state parameters,no-load magnetic circuit and motor full load data,etc.PMSM using Maxwell 2D modeling,load,boundary condition,the grid subdivision and solve the post-processing.On the basis of the motor are analyzed in the air gap flux density and harmonic analysis,finally,the motor light load and full load condition has carried on the finite element analysis of magnetic field.To determine the motor magnetic field distribution is more reasonable,can meet the design requirements.Puts forward the fuzzy adaptive PID control for permanent magnet synchronous motor vector control system simulation,is verified by simulation show that the closed loop fuzzy adaptive vector control of the PMSM can make the performance of the whole speed control system more excellent.
